One of the world's best-selling albums, Dire Straits' Brothers In Arms, celebrates its 40th anniversary with an exquisite 5LP deluxe edition release. The 5LP deluxe box features the full studio album and a previously unreleased full-length live concert from the band's Municipal Auditorium, San Antonio tour stop in 1985. The Live In 85 Tour ran a total of 248 gigs in 117 cities and was seen by over two and a half million people. Housed in a slip-case featuring art inspired by Mark's National Style 'O' Resonator Guitar, seen on the cover of the studio album, the deluxe version includes a 16-page booklet featuring new liner notes, written by Paul Sexton, following new interviews with band members Mark Knopfler, John Illsley and Guy Fletcher, and come with exclusive art prints. Featuring singles 'Money For Nothing' and 'Walk Of Life', Brothers In Arms spent 14 non-consecutive weeks at Number 1 in the UK Albums Chart and is the 8th best-selling album in UK chart history.
